PURPOSE: To expand a usable frequency band by providing a feedback circuit formed with the use of a drain grounding field effect transistor(FET) between an input and an output with 180°C phase difference separately from a negative feedback circuit, and suppressing the input/output VSWR of the broad band amplifier in an allowable range.
CONSTITUTION: An FET 20 controls a feedback quantity from an output terminal 9 to an input terminal 8. The feedback quantity is determined by the gains of an amplifying part 30 and the FET 20. Since the gain of the amplifying part 30 and the FET 20 are both decreased as the frequencies are increased, the feedback quantity by the FET 20 is decreased as the frequencies are increased. Accordingly, the gain of the amplifier 30 is approximately flat with respect to the frequencies. Consequently without largely deteriorating the input/ output VSWR of the amplifier, the frequency characteristic of the gain can be drastically improved. The feedback circuit by the FET 20 controlling the feedback quantity can be used between the terminals having the 180°C phase difference of a microwave voltage.
